Newly Renovated Campus Center Ballroom Hosts College Tour Premiere
ALBANY, N.Y. (Sept. 2, 2025) — The stage is set and it’s time to dim the lights. “The College Tour,” featuring the University at Albany and its students, is set for its world premiere on Thursday, Sept. 4, at 7:30 p.m. in the newly refurbished Campus Center Ballroom.
The event, open to all students, faculty and staff, will feature a Hollywood-style premiere party, themed mocktails and a retro-style photo booth with digital and physical downloads. In addition, the University will host a panel discussion featuring several of the student stars, as well as a short ribbon-cutting ceremony for the newly renovated ballroom.
A TV series focused on the college experience from a student point of view, “The College Tour” was created by Alex Boylan, the second-season winner of “The Amazing Race.” The show provides a glimpse of what students will find when they arrive on a college campus, including housing, academics and the student experience.

UAlbany's episode showcases the University's story through the perspectives of 10 undergraduate and graduate students, with a focus on campus life, academics and research, study abroad, campus resources, first-generation student stories, internships, athletics and life in the Capital Region.
The doors to the ballroom will open at 6:45 p.m., with the episode set to stream on the main screen at 7:30 p.m., shortly after the ribbon-cutting ceremony. The panel discussion will follow, at about 8:15 p.m.
In addition to Amazon Prime and other streaming services, UAlbany’s episode will be available to watch for free through “The College Tour” app and website.
